11 Divided by What Equals 29?
Methods
Setting up the problem:
In a problem like this, the “what” means that we’re working with a variable. The most common variable used in math is “x”. So we could say what number, x can we divide 11 by to equal 29?
Solving 11 Divided by What Equals 29
Here’s how you would set up this question as an equation:

The goal of the problem is to solve for x. To do this we need to change the equation so that x is alone on one side of the equation.In this case, it can be done in two steps. The first step is to multiply both sides by x to isolate 11:

11 = 29*x

Then we can isolate x on the right side of the equation by dividing both sides by 29:

\frac{11}{29} = x

When we simplify the new equation, we can solve for x. In this example, we will round to the nearest three decimal places if that’s needed.

x = 0.379
